14 February there was very little impact of COVID-19 apart from in China. Extraordinary what can happen in such a short period of time.

This week we have seen Virgin Australia go into administration. It would seem that Virgin has been in financial difficulties since they switched from being a low-cost carrier to trying to compete with Qantas; the COVID-19 stop on travel was the last straw. The relatively new CEO at Virgin had already started the process of restructuring the airline to bring its finances into line.

As I write there are reports that several other parties are interested in securing a stake in the airline and hopefully retaining Australia’s second airline – quite how this will look is being discussed. Virgin is currently advising that it will honour all credits, vouchers and tickets. If new shareholders purchase the airline you would think they will be at pains to protect and nurture their existing customers. No doubt there is a lot more to come from the Virgin story.
